Run SQL
The Run SQL page provides an interface to run SQL statements in different target databases.
You can use the SQL Editor mode to write and run SQL statements. Or you can use the SQL Builder mode to visually build SQL by dragging and dropping objects and linking them with intuitive UI.
By default, the SQL statements are run by using a JDBC connection with the Db2® database. Alternatively, you can run the SQL commands by using CLP with SSH.
SQL queries that are built by the SQL Builder are always run by using a JDBC connection with the Db2 database.
